Key Differences

In short — Core i5-12500 outperforms Ryzen 9 6900HS on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Core i5-12500 is 15 days older than Ryzen 9 6900HS.

Advantages of AMD Ryzen 9 6900HS

  • Consumes up to 46% less energy than Intel Core i5-12500 - 35 vs 65 Watts
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i5-12500 - 16 vs 12 threads

Advantages of Intel Core i5-12500

  • Performs up to 4% better in The Last of Us Part I than Ryzen 9 6900HS - 144 vs 139 FPS
